Comprehensive Geriatric Assessment
We provide thorough geriatric assessments that go beyond standard medical exams to include medication review and management to reduce harmful drug interactions, cognitive screening for memory concerns, fall risk assessment and prevention strategies, functional ability evaluation for daily activities, nutritional assessment and guidance, social support and caregiver resources, and advance care planning discussions. This holistic approach helps us develop personalized care plans that address your full range of needs.
Managing Multiple Chronic Conditions
Many older adults manage several chronic conditions simultaneously. Our geriatric care team has expertise in coordinating complex care for conditions like heart disease and hypertension, diabetes and metabolic disorders, arthritis and chronic pain, COPD and other respiratory conditions, dementia and cognitive decline, osteoporosis and fracture prevention, and depression and anxiety in older adults. We work to simplify treatment plans while maximizing your health and independence.
